Overview

We are seeking a full-time Aircraft Certification Engineering Technician 2 in our New Century, KS location. In this role, you will be responsible for providing engineering support and implementation for aircraft certification projects.

Essential Functions

  • Assists with verification of proper function of installed avionics systems
  • Leverages working knowledge of Garmin integration bench operations and test tools to support bench tests and ground tests on aircraft
  • Competently troubleshoots, diagnoses, and corrects electrical and system problems associated with test equipment and integration benches
  • Demonstrates sense of urgency, commitment and focus on the right priorities and develops solutions in a timely fashion
  • Supports electrical or mechanical design teams needs as Garmin Supplemental Type Certificate (STC) project priorities require
  • Demonstrates ability to work independently on moderately complex projects including interfacing with other internal/external stakeholders as required to complete objectives
  • Mentors Engineering Technicians with less experience
Basic Qualifications
  • Associate's Degree in a related technical field (ex. Electronics Technology, Aviation Maintenance, Aeronautics, Computer Technology) AND a minimum of 5 years of experience OR an equivalent combination of education and experience
  • For internal associates, demonstrated mastery of the responsibilities of the Aviation Systems Engineering Technician 1 role
  • Demonstrated strong and effective verbal, written, and interpersonal communication skills
  • Must be team-oriented, possess a positive attitude and work well with others
  • Must possess the ability to bend, twist and lift up to 25 lbs. while using safe lifting techniques; stand and sit for extended periods of time; routinely walk short distances; kneel, stoop crouch, and crawl in confined spaces and heights above four feet such as aircraft interiors, cockpits and other aircraft zones
  • Tolerates working in extreme temperatures and noisy environments
Desired Qualifications
  • Completion of AutoCAD, SolidWorks or other relevant training courses, or equivalent experience
  • Experience using MS Office products (Word, Excel)
  • Private Pilot's License
  • Possess intermediate knowledge of avionics including Garmin products
